— Такого же не бывает?
— Ребята в Брэкке так говорили.
Нова взяла горсть чипсов и налила в газировку красного вина. Если это вино смешать с кока-колой, то пить можно.
Цветочек дал понять, что им не стоит здесь задерживаться. Что им пора двигать дальше.
И все они выступают под одним псевдонимом
Квартал Крунуберг
Судмедэксперт Эмилия Свенссон курила под густым снегопадом, стоя у гаража полицейского управления в Кунгхольмене. Справа тянулись к безрадостному небу голые деревья, слева угадывался светлый фасад здания. Делая затяжки, Эмилия рассматривала сине-желтые полицейские “вольво”, и ей подумалось, что шведские полицейские машины и английский марципановый торт объединяет баттенбергская разметка. Коллега как-то рассказывал, что после долгих испытаний на борта машин экстренных служб решили наносить разметку, похожую на квадратики баттенбергского торта. Шахматный рисунок видно лучше всего.
Так полицейские машины оказались разрисованы сине-желтыми прямоугольниками.
Главное — сделать что-либо заметным, подумала Эмилия и отбросила окурок. Увидеть неожиданное в ожидаемом.
Ларс Миккельсен, занимавший в угрозыске одну из начальственных должностей, попросил ее о помощи. Он объяснил, что собирается — не сказать, чтобы общепринятым способом — установить личности нескольких человек, распространителей детской порнографии в интернете. Эмилия с готовностью согласилась: то, о чем просил Миккельсен, входило в ее компетенцию, к тому же ей хотелось понаблюдать работу уголовного розыска изнутри.
Лассе упомянул, что им поможет “серая шляпа”. В ответ Эмилии пришлось признаться, что она незнакома с этим понятием.
Возвращаясь в тепло полицейского управления, она уже знала: “серая шляпа” — это хакер. Как в классических вестернах хорошие парни носят белые шляпы, а плохие — черные, так в мире хакеров существую те, кого называют “серые шляпы”. Они занимаются всем понемногу и по обе стороны закона. И не так уж отличаются от прочих граждан, подумала Эмилия. Она поднялась на лифте туда, где ждали ее у кофейного автомата Лассе и “серая шляпа”.
Эмилия представилась мужчине, который в ответ нервно кивнул, не пожав протянутую руку.
— Себастьян Дагерман, — сказал он, не отрывая взгляда от кофемашины. — Моя мать здесь служила, руководила отделом.
Они унесли свои дымящиеся стаканчики в кабинет для совещаний, где на столе ждал ноутбук.
Миккельсен объяснил, что компьютер принадлежал бывшему служащему стокгольмской полиции, который скончался больше месяца назад.
— Ноутбук обнаружил сын того человека, — добавил Миккельсен. — Кевин Юнсон, тоже наш коллега. Нашел компьютер в отцовском доме.
Компьютер покойного полицейского оказался битком набит детской порнографией.
— Около шести тысяч фотографий и девятьсот пятьдесят семь видеороликов. Большинство имеют тэг “PTHC”, — добавил Миккельсен.
— Preteen hardcore
[55], — расшифровал Себастьян.
Миккельсен отпил кофе и повернулся к Эмилии:
— Часть вашей задачи — проанализировать записи с технической точки зрения. Другая часть — сам компьютер.
Эмилия узнала, что ноутбук куплен несколько лет назад в крупном сетевом магазине электроники на южной окраине Стокгольма, платили за него кредитной картой, принадлежавшей владельцу.
Не считая отпечатков Себастьяна и Кевина Юнсона, компьютер был чистым, как из операционной.
— Это само по себе примечательно, — заметила Эмилия. — Должны же на нем остаться отпечатки отца Кевина? А если их нет, возникает вопрос, зачем он их стер.
Миккельсен кивнул.
— Да. Но давайте сосредоточимся на том, что у нас уже есть. На содержимом компьютера.
Он повернулся к Себастьяну и жестом дал понять, что теперь его очередь говорить.
— Я обнаружил сто шестьдесят три IP-адреса, с которых поступил содержащийся в компьютере материал. — Себастьян нагнулся к ноутбуку. — Общего у них то, что их все использует Asus — роутер с громадной брешью в системе защиты. Роутер навороченный, там есть USB-порт, куда можно подключить, например, внешний жесткий диск. Проблема одна: пока роутер не выключен, содержимое твоего компьютера видно всему миру. И хоть сколько-нибудь опытный хакер может творить с ним все, что захочет.
Эмилия поняла, что именно этим и занимается Себастьян. Как хорошо, что шляпа у него не черная, подумала она.
— Субъект, известный нам как Повелитель кукол — не один человек, — продолжил Себастьян. — Там где-то двадцать три человека, и все они выступают под общим псевдонимом. Их наверняка больше, но пользователей Asus, во всяком случае, двадцать три. В разных чатах и на страницах контактов они выступают под этим общим именем. — Себастьян откашлялся. — Ваш бывший коллега, владелец компьютера, был одним из них. У них одна на всех аватарка, одинаковые обновления статуса, одна и та же тактика. Армия сетевых педофилов… Люди терпеливые и усердные. Множество мужчин обрабатывают одну девушку… Могут этим заниматься круглые сутки. Девушка думает, что у нее тайный обожатель, а на самом деле ее атакуют десятка два мужиков, которые работают в связке.
Голос Себастьяна был монотонным, лицо ничего не выражало, но Эмилия чувствовала, что под личиной деловитости клокочет гнев.
— К тому же на компьютере есть и оригинальные записи, — продолжил он. — Ролики не скачаны откуда-то, а записаны конкретно на этот жесткий диск. Запись велась на камеру марки Canon, дата — девятнадцатое августа 2007 года.
— Чуть больше пяти лет назад, — заметила Эмилия. — Я проверила звук, проанализировала частоту электросетей. В прошлом году у нас было семьдесят два случая, из которых двадцать девять связаны с анализом речи. В этом насчитаем еще больше.
— А как происходит анализ, чисто практически? — спросил Лассе.
— В электросети поддерживается напряжение тока в пятьдесят герц, оно создает тихий, но слышимый гул. Но частота в пятьдесят герц не вполне постоянна. В зависимости от нагрузки на сеть она варьируется в пределах нескольких тысячных герца. Эти колебания со временем создают уникальный рисунок, и если его зарегистрировать, то можно получить некоторую базу данных и благодаря ей установить, когда был записан звук.
— И для чего нужна эта информация? — Себастьян достал телефон — видимо, решила Эмилия, чтобы записывать ее объяснения.
— Мы можем вычленить этот гул и сравнить его с теми, что есть в базе данных. Так мы определим время записи и даже поймем, была ли запись подделана или, например, смонтирована из фрагментов других записей.
— В тех трех роликах звучит мужской голос. — Миккельсен серьезно взглянул на нее. — Он совпадает с голосом владельца компьютера?